用于创建C#API和产品的良好文档的工具,方法和流程

我们正在开发一个现在正在被“发布”的内部使用工具.

作为其中的一部分,我们想要记录该工具的功能,使用指南代码API.

我以后是:

>允许从代码轻松地提取XML注释并转换为一个很好的布局文档的工具.
>将代码示例和示例(MSDN样式)混合到#1中,还可以从代码生成文本(如实际产品的使用指南).
>创建图表(如分层架构和代码架构图以有条理和简单的方式).

我已经熟悉SandCastle等工具,可以将XML注释和编译成.chm文件,但这些工具似乎只生成方法/类注释的文档,无需在MSDN上插入示例和其他文本. .

此外,我想要一个工具,允许以“设计师样”的方式直观地添加图像(截图,图表).

我开始研究MS Office Publisher,不知道这是这个工作的正确工具.

我很乐意听到你的经验.

解决方法

Doxygen允许您使用 dot或嵌入图像创建图表.代码示例很好我们将api文档编译成CHM文件.

更新:

Doxygen文档使用HTML类型的标记语言构建,并且没有可视化设计器.但是,它似乎拥有您所需的所有功能.

以下是我们嵌入示例XML文档的示例.我可以很容易地做一个代码示例:

还有一个屏幕截图,这个时候一页的图形和文字

相关文章

本程序的编译和运行环境如下(如果有运行方面的问题欢迎在评...
水了一学期的院选修,万万没想到期末考试还有比较硬核的编程...
补充一下,先前文章末尾给出的下载链接的完整代码含有部分C&...
思路如标题所说采用模N取余法,难点是这个除法过程如何实现。...
本篇博客有更新!!!更新后效果图如下: 文章末尾的完整代码...
刚开始学习模块化程序设计时,估计大家都被形参和实参搞迷糊...